Abstract

Extrusion processability of resin blends of a metallocene catalyzed linear low density polyethylene and a low density polyethylene is improved by introducing a process aid package comprising a fluoroelastomer having a Mooney viscosity (ML(1+10) at 121° C.) between 30 and 60 and an interfacial agent.

Claims (12)

1. An extrudable composition comprising:

A) a resin blend comprising 1 to 99 weight percent, based on total weight of said resin blend, of a metallocene catalyzed linear low density polyethylene resin copolymer of ethylene and an α-olefin, said resin having a molecular weight distribution less than 3 and 99 to 1 weight percent, based on total weight of said resin blend, of a low density polyethylene resin homopolymer having a molecular weight distribution greater than 3;

B) 25 to 2000 ppm, based on total weight of said extrudable composition, of a fluoroelastomer having a Mooney viscosity ML(1+10) at 121° C. between 30 and 60; and

C) an interfacial agent in an amount resulting in a weight ratio of interfacial agent to fluoroelastomer between 0.1 and 0.9; wherein said extrudable composition contains 0 to 20 ppm ionomer.

2. An extrudable composition of claim 1 wherein said resin blend comprises 50 to 90 weight percent, based on total weight of said resin blend, of a metallocene catalyzed linear low density polyethylene resin and 50 to 10 weight percent, based on total weight of said resin blend, of a low density polyethylene resin.

3. An extrudable composition of claim 1 wherein said fluoroelastomer comprises copolymerized units selected from the group consisting of i) vinylidene fluoride/hexafluoropropylene; ii) vinylidene fluoride/hexafluoropropylene/tetrafluoroethylene; iii) tetrafluoroethylene/propylene; and iv) tetrafluoroethylene/propylene/vinylidene fluoride.

4. An extrudable composition of claim 3 wherein said fluoroelastomer comprises copolymers of vinylidene fluoride/hexafluoropropylene.

5. An extrudable composition of claim 1 wherein said interfacial agent is selected from the group consisting of i) silicone-polyether copolymers; ii) aliphatic polyesters; iii) aromatic polyesters; iv) polyether polyols; v) amine oxides; vi) carboxylic acids; vii) fatty acid esters; and vii) poly(oxyalkylene) polymers.

6. An extrudable composition of claim 5 wherein said interfacial agent is an aliphatic polyester.

7. An extrudable composition of claim 6 wherein said aliphatic polyester is a polycaprolactone having a number average molecular weight between 1000 and 32000.

8. An extrudable composition of claim 5 wherein said interfacial agent is a poly(oxyalkylene) polymer.

9. An extrudable composition of claim 8 wherein said poly(oxyalkylene) polymer is a polyethylene glycol.
